Finding GCD of 982, 137, 96, 562 using Prime Factorization

Given Input Data is 982, 137, 96, 562

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 982 is 2 x 491

Prime Factorization of 137 is 137

Prime Factorization of 96 is 2 x 2 x 2 x 2 x 2 x 3

Prime Factorization of 562 is 2 x 281

The above numbers do not have any common prime factor. So GCD is 1
